Chessey Brenton

Director of Children’s Education & Family Ministry

MUMC has been my church home since I was a little girl. My faith journey at MUMC has included participation in Sunday School, Youth Group & Choir, the Ancient-New Worship Service, and Leadership Board.

I have a Bachelor of Science degree from Missouri State University, a Master of Arts in teaching from Lindenwood University, and a Master of Arts in zoology from Miami University of Ohio. This opportunity connects all of my passions: education, science, and ministry. I love having the opportunity to serve God and the families of Manchester UMC through this ministry.  God has wonderful plans for our church and I cannot wait to be a part of the excitement.  My family loves meeting members, visitors, and community members, so I look forward to seeing you soon here at Manchester UMC.
